Question 267062: The difference of two numbers is 6. one half of the larger number is 5 larger than one third of the smaller number. find the numbers.

Let the two numbers be x and y.
Then, x-y = 6 ...(1)
Also, one half of the larger number is 5 larger than one third of the smaller number.
(1/2)x = (1/3)y+5 ...(2)
(2)*6=> 3x = 2y+30
3x-2y = 30 ...(4)
(1)*2=> 2x-2y = 12 ....(5)
(4)-(5)=> x = 18
(1)=> 18-y = 6
-y = 6-18
-y = -12
y = 12
So the numbers are 18 and 12
